The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act (HIPAA) states that you cannot be denied coverage if you have not had a TOTAL LAPSE of more the 62 days (basically TWO months) within the last 18 months. In the majority of cases COBRA does not allow a lapse.
COBRA + HIPAA is the Romney Plan — we have those already and (trust me) those are expensive.
